Cooking Instructions

To cook these breaded cod fillets, simply preheat your oven to 425°F and place them on a baking sheet.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until the fillets are golden brown and crispy. Alternatively, you can pan-fry them in a small amount of oil over medium heat for 5-7 minutes per side, or until they're cooked through and crispy. No matter which method you choose, make sure to keep an eye on them to ensure that they don't overcook.

3. How long should I bake breaded cod fillets and at what temperature?

It's recommended to bake breaded cod fillets in a preheated oven at 425°F for 12-15 minutes, or until the fish is cooked through and the breading is golden brown and crispy.

4. Can I cook breaded cod fillets in an air fryer?

Yes, breaded cod fillets can be cooked in an air fryer. Preheat the air fryer to 400°F and cook the fillets for 8-10 minutes, or until they are cooked through and the breading is crispy.

Nutritional Values of 2 portions (140 g) Breaded Cod Fillets

UnitValue
Calories (kcal)300 kcal
Fat (g)12 g
Carbs (g)27 g
Protein (g)18 g

Calorie breakdown: 38% fat, 38% carbs, 25% protein
